Message type: E = Error
Message class: /PM0/ABX_MESSAGES -
Message number: 126
Message text: Cannot check authorization; sales product is missing for policy &1

- Cannot check authorization; sales product is missing for policy &1 ?The SAP error message /PM0/ABX_MESSAGES126 indicates that there is an issue with authorization checks related to a sales product that is missing for a specific policy. This error typically arises in the context of SAP's Policy Management or similar modules where sales products are linked to policies.
Cause: Missing Sales Product: The primary cause of this error is that the sales product associated with the policy is not defined or is missing in the system. Authorization Issues: There may be authorization issues where the user does not have the necessary permissions to access the sales product or policy.
Configuration Issues: There could be configuration problems in the system that prevent the sales product from being recognized or linked to the policy. Data Inconsistency: There might be inconsistencies in the master data related to the sales product or policy.
